Ponca City, OK – Traffic death of Okla man being investigated
PONCA CITY, Okla. (AP) The Oklahoma Highway Patrol is investigating what caused a fatal single-vehicle accident near Ponca City.
Troopers say 62-year-old Sanford Mauldin was pronounced dead of internal injuries at the scene of the accident about 11:40 a.m. Sunday. There were no passengers.
The patrol says Mauldin's car was headed east on U.S. 60 when it left the road, traveled about 483 feet and struck a small tree.
Troopers don't know why the vehicle left the roadway.
Mauldin was wearing a seat belt.
